Notes on IP Routing
To activate an ACL to screen inbound traffic for routing between subnets,
assign the ACL to the statically configured VLAN on which the traffic enters
the switch. Also, ensure that IP routing is enabled. Similarly, to activate an
ACL to screen routed, outbound traffic, assign the ACL to the statically
configured VLAN on which the traffic exits from the switch. The only excep
tion to these rules is for an ACL configured to screen inbound traffic with a
destination IP address on the switch. In this case, an ACL assigned to a VLAN
screens traffic addressed to an IP address on the switch, regardless of whether
IP routing is also enabled. (ACLs do not screen outbound traffic generated by
the switch, itself. Refer to “ACL Screening of Traffic Generated by the Switch”
on page 9-63.)
